Key Words: Steam transients, cogeneration, Ecosimro, combined cycles, control systems. 1 INTRODUCTION A Combined Cycle basically comprises tree components: a gas turbine, a eat recovery steam generator and a steam turbine. Te gas turbine burns natural gas to generate electrical power. Te gas turbine exaust gas is routed to a eat excanger wic is commonly known as te eat recovery steam generator. Here te residual eat from te exaust gas is used to eat te water and generate steam wic is expanded in te steam turbine, increasing te overall production of electrical energy. Te Combined Cycle under study comprises a eat recovery steam generator wit tree pressure levels, eac formed by an evaporator, a pressure drum and a supereater. Te main steam from te ig pressure supereater expands in a ig pressure section of te steam turbine. As it leaves, te cold reeat steam is combined wit te steam from te medium pressure supereater and te mix enters te reeating area of te eat recovery steam generator. Tis ot reeat steam is ten fed into te medium pressure turbine. Te steam produced from te second expansion is combined wit te steam from te low pressure supereater and tis mix is routed into te low pressure section of te turbine and ten discarged to te condenser. A Combined Cycle ower lant can produce 390 MW of electrical power wen all te steam produced in te eat recovery steam generator is passed troug te turbine. If part of te steam generated is exported, te electrical power decreases to 350 MW for a maximum of 150 t/ export steam. Te greater part of tis quantity (66 t/) is consumed by a single nearby industry. 2 SYSTEM DESCRITION.1 EXTRACTION STEAM As indicated previously, combined cycle export steam can come from tree different sources: Main steam Cold reeat steam Medium pressure steam All tree supplies ave some components in common wic prevent te backflow of steam, suc as te isolation valves at te inlet of eac of te lines and te non-return valves. Te main steam extraction is located at te outlet of te ig pressure supereater. During normal cycle operation, te steam flow from te ig pressure supereater is divided and routed to te ig pressure turbine and te process steam extraction. Te main steam pressure and temperature are controlled by means of trottling and attemperation wit feedwater so tat tey matc te conditions of te cold reeat steam. Te cold reeat steam is extracted at te ig pressure turbine outlet upstream of te inlet to te reeater witout any adjustment to its termal caracteristics. Lastly, te intermediate pressure extraction steam is obtained at te outlet of te intermediate pressure supereater, downstream of te bypass connection, and is subjected only to pressure adjustment. Te auxiliary boiler startup curve is a datum provided by te manufacturer. It must be borne in mind tat operation of te auxiliary boilers below teir maximum tecnical output (approximately 0 t/) cannot be guaranteed..3 EXTRACTION STEAM CONTROL SYSTEM During normal operation, te combined cycle control system canges from one steam source to anoter depending on te cycle load level and steam export flow. Wen demand increases, steam is introduced from a source wit iger pressure until te steam from te lower pressure source is replaced. Tis replacement is automatic, maintaining te pressure upstream of te steam export control valve. Te possible extraction modes from te different sources are as follows: Cold reeat steam (CRH) Main steam and intermediate pressure steam (H+I) Main steam (H) Te Extraction Steam Flow Map (Figure 1) illustrates te different operating modes expected, depending on te cycle load level and te demand for process steam. Te steam from all tree sources is routed to te process steam export eader. Te conditions of te steam in tis line are adjusted to tose required by te process. Te adjustment is made in two stages; namely, pressure regulation and attemperation wit feedwater. Lastly, te pipe wic carries te steam to its final destination is connected inside te eader. A connection is made in tis line to te auxiliary boilers.. AUXILIARY BOILERS Te facility is equipped wit two auxiliary boilers, eac wit a capacity to produce a maximum of 75 t/. Tey are designed to guarantee te supply of process steam witout transients wic give rise to loss of supply in te event of unit trip or oter combined cycle unavailability. Te auxiliary boilers ave a dual control system wic can be used depending on weter or not te cycle is exporting steam. Figure 1 3 DESCRITION OF THE MODEL Te steam export transients ave been simulated wit a model built wit Ecosimro. Te model incorporates te following components: Boundary conditions ipes Control valves Non-return valves Attemperators I controllers C09-

3 ressure sensors Auxiliary boilers Tere are two types of ports wic connect te different components: fluid ports wose variables are pressure, temperature and flow; and control ports wose variables are analogue signals. Te model built wit Ecosimro is depicted in Figure. Te limits of te model are as follows: a. Input Outlet from te ig pressure supereater Outlet from te intermediate pressure supereater Cold reeat steam outlet b. Output Steam export supply Connection to oter consumers Main steam entering te turbine 3.1 BOUNDARY CONDITIONS Tere are two types of boundary conditions: Capacitive: were te flow, te pressure and te temperature are specified Resistive: were te pressure and te entalpy are specified 3. IES Te equations wic represent te beaviour of te pipes include te effects of load loss due to friction and te storage of steam inside tem. Additionally, te termal capacity of te metal is also taken into account. altoug te excange of eat between te metal and te outside is not considered because all te pipes are insulated. Eac pipe is considered divided into a number of equal elements, alternating resistive elements (pressurisers, type R) and capacitive elements (mass accumulators, accumulators, type S). Te number of elements depends on te volume of te pipe and te precision required. As a general rule tere is just one resistive element and one capacitive element for eac pipe, except for te connecting line wit te industrial consumer (some 00 m in lengt) wic is divided into ten elements. In addition, we avoid joining two elements of te same type to prevent te generation of algebraic loops in te equation system resolution. 5 Control valve operation is modelled in accordance wit Reference. 3.4 HEADER Te component denominated eader is used to connect te different elements. It is equivalent to an S type element except tat it can ave several inputs and outputs and it does not incorporate load loss. Te model includes four eaders: H_eader component: tis is located at te ig pressure extraction steam inlet and it divides te flow into two parts; one part is routed to te turbine and te oter part to te process steam export eader colector_eader component: tis represents te connection of te tree extraction steam lines in te eader top of te eader col_export_eader component: tis is located at te end of te eader and comprises one inlet from te eader and two outlets, one to te steam export pipe and te oter to future consumers col_aux_boiler component: tis is located in te steam export pipe and represents te connection of tis line wit te line from te auxiliary boilers 3.5 ATTEMERATORS Te system is equipped wit two attemperators, one located in te ig pressure extraction steam eader and te oter in te process steam export eader. Bot are positioned downstream of te associated pressure control valve. Eac attemperator comprises te following components: Water flow control valve Temperature sensor downstream of te attemperator I controller Header Te set-points of te ig pressure attemperators and te process steam export eader are 40ºC and 40ºC, respectively. 3.6 AUXILIARY BOILERS Te auxiliary boilers are controlled in two different ways: tere is flow control in te discarge of te boilers and pressure control at te point of steam export supply. Wen te combined cycle is exporting steam, te auxiliary boilers are producing a constant flow of steam commensurate wit te load and demand. However, wen te auxiliary boilers are supplying all te export steam, tey control te supply pressure. Wen tere is a trip in te combined cylce, te auxiliary boilers automatically begin to increase teir load to te steam level tat existed prior to te trip. During tis process, te combined cycle as to maintain te supply pressure until valve CV_ROCEX as completely closed or until te auxiliary boilers ave reaced te required steam level. Te Ecosimro model of te auxiliary boilers includes te following components: Boundary condition of te capacitive type, were te pressure and entalpy are establised Control valve Valve actuator Flow sensor I flow controller Valve actuator control signal selector Input signal delay to te eader Signal delay simulates te delay between te firing signal and steam production in te boiler. 3.7 NON-RETURN VALVES Te components wic represent te non-return valves prevent te backflow of steam during transients and canges in all operating modes. Wen trip occurs, te order is given for te auxiliary boiler to increase te load. Wile te boiler is working to obtain te steam export flow tat existed prior to te trip, lack of steam is compensated wit tat contained in te ig pressure area of te eat recovery steam generator. To tis effect te ig pressure control valve (CV_HEX) opens after te trip, diverting te steam -wic in normal conditions would go to te condenser- troug te turbine bypass towards te process steam export eader. Figures 3 and 4 illustrate te evolution of te system flows and pressures. We can see a dual transient, te first corresponds to te trip after 300 seconds and te second to te cange in auxiliary boiler control mode 700 seconds after steam input from te cycle is sut off. In te combined cycle under study, it is concluded tat for steam export levels below 66 t/ tere is no need to keep any auxiliary boiler in operation. For greater export levels, one or bot sould be kept at te tecnical minimum. Figure 3 C09-6
